+// Copyright 2011-2022, Molecular Matters GmbH <[email protected]>
+// See LICENSE.txt for licensing details (2-clause BSD License: https://opensource.org/licenses/BSD-2-Clause)
+
+#include "Examples_PCH.h"
+#include "ExampleMemoryMappedFile.h"
+#include "PDB.h"
+#include "PDB_RawFile.h"
+#include "PDB_InfoStream.h"
+#include "PDB_DBIStream.h"
+#include "PDB_TPIStream.h"
+#include "PDB_IPIStream.h"
+#include "PDB_NamesStream.h"
+
+namespace
+{
+ PDB_NO_DISCARD static bool IsError(PDB::ErrorCode errorCode)
+ {
+ switch (errorCode)
+ {
+ case PDB::ErrorCode::Success:
+ return false;
+
+ case PDB::ErrorCode::InvalidSuperBlock:
+ printf("Invalid Superblock\n");
+ return true;
+
+ case PDB::ErrorCode::InvalidFreeBlockMap:
+ printf("Invalid free block map\n");
+ return true;
+
+ case PDB::ErrorCode::InvalidStream:
+ printf("Invalid stream\n");
+ return true;
+
+ case PDB::ErrorCode::InvalidSignature:
+ printf("Invalid stream signature\n");
+ return true;
+
+ case PDB::ErrorCode::InvalidStreamIndex:
+ printf("Invalid stream index\n");
+ return true;
+
+ case PDB::ErrorCode::InvalidDataSize:
+ printf("Invalid data size\n");
+ return true;
+
+ case PDB::ErrorCode::UnknownVersion:
+ printf("Unknown version\n");
+ return true;
+ }
+
+ // only ErrorCode::Success means there wasn't an error, so all other paths have to assume there was an error
+ return true;
+ }
+
+ PDB_NO_DISCARD static bool HasValidDBIStreams(const PDB::RawFile& rawPdbFile, const PDB::DBIStream& dbiStream)
+ {
+ // check whether the DBI stream offers all sub-streams we need
+ if (IsError(dbiStream.HasValidSymbolRecordStream(rawPdbFile)))
+ {
+ return false;
+ }
+
+ if (IsError(dbiStream.HasValidPublicSymbolStream(rawPdbFile)))
+ {
+ return false;
+ }
+
+ if (IsError(dbiStream.HasValidGlobalSymbolStream(rawPdbFile)))
+ {
+ return false;
+ }
+
+ if (IsError(dbiStream.HasValidSectionContributionStream(rawPdbFile)))
+ {
+ return false;
+ }
+
+ if (IsError(dbiStream.HasValidImageSectionStream(rawPdbFile)))
+ {
+ return false;
+ }
+
+ return true;
+ }
+}
+
+
+// declare all examples
+extern void ExamplePDBSize(const PDB::RawFile&, const PDB::DBIStream&);
+extern void ExampleTPISize(const PDB::TPIStream& tpiStream, const char* outPath);
+extern void ExampleContributions(const PDB::RawFile&, const PDB::DBIStream&);
+extern void ExampleSymbols(const PDB::RawFile&, const PDB::DBIStream&);
+extern void ExampleFunctionSymbols(const PDB::RawFile&, const PDB::DBIStream&);
+extern void ExampleFunctionVariables(const PDB::RawFile& rawPdbFile, const PDB::DBIStream& dbiStream, const PDB::TPIStream&);
+extern void ExampleLines(const PDB::RawFile& rawPdbFile, const PDB::DBIStream& dbiStream, const PDB::InfoStream& infoStream);
+extern void ExampleTypes(const PDB::TPIStream&);
+extern void ExampleIPI(const PDB::RawFile& rawPdbFile, const PDB::InfoStream& infoStream, const PDB::TPIStream& tpiStream, const PDB::IPIStream& ipiStream);
+
+int main(int argc, char** argv)
+{
+ if (argc != 2)
+ {
+ printf("Usage: Examples <PDB path>\nError: Incorrect usage\n");
+
+ return 1;
+ }
+
+ printf("Opening PDB file %s\n", argv[1]);
+
+ // try to open the PDB file and check whether all the data we need is available
+ MemoryMappedFile::Handle pdbFile = MemoryMappedFile::Open(argv[1]);
+ if (!pdbFile.baseAddress)
+ {
+ printf("Cannot memory-map file %s\n", argv[1]);
+
+ return 1;
+ }
+
+ if (IsError(PDB::ValidateFile(pdbFile.baseAddress, pdbFile.len)))
+ {
+ MemoryMappedFile::Close(pdbFile);
+
+ return 2;
+ }
+
+ const PDB::RawFile rawPdbFile = PDB::CreateRawFile(pdbFile.baseAddress);
+ if (IsError(PDB::HasValidDBIStream(rawPdbFile)))
+ {
+ MemoryMappedFile::Close(pdbFile);
+
+ return 3;
+ }
+
+ const PDB::InfoStream infoStream(rawPdbFile);
+ if (infoStream.UsesDebugFastLink())
+ {
+ printf("PDB was linked using unsupported option /DEBUG:FASTLINK\n");
+
+ MemoryMappedFile::Close(pdbFile);
+
+ return 4;
+ }
+
+ const auto h = infoStream.GetHeader();
+ printf("Version %u, signature %u, age %u, GUID %08x-%04x-%04x-%02x%02x%02x%02x%02x%02x%02x%02x\n",
+ static_cast<uint32_t>(h->version), h->signature, h->age,
+ h->guid.Data1, h->guid.Data2, h->guid.Data3,
+ h->guid.Data4[0], h->guid.Data4[1], h->guid.Data4[2], h->guid.Data4[3], h->guid.Data4[4], h->guid.Data4[5], h->guid.Data4[6], h->guid.Data4[7]);
+
+ const PDB::DBIStream dbiStream = PDB::CreateDBIStream(rawPdbFile);
+ if (!HasValidDBIStreams(rawPdbFile, dbiStream))
+ {
+ MemoryMappedFile::Close(pdbFile);
+
+ return 5;
+ }
+
+ if (IsError(PDB::HasValidTPIStream(rawPdbFile)))
+ {
+ MemoryMappedFile::Close(pdbFile);
+
+ return 5;
+ }
+ const PDB::TPIStream tpiStream = PDB::CreateTPIStream(rawPdbFile);
+
+ PDB::IPIStream ipiStream;
+
+ // It's perfectly possible that an old PDB does not have an IPI stream.
+ if(infoStream.HasIPIStream())
+ {
+ PDB::ErrorCode error = PDB::HasValidIPIStream(rawPdbFile);
+
+ if (error != PDB::ErrorCode::InvalidStream && IsError(error))
+ {
+ MemoryMappedFile::Close(pdbFile);
+
+ return 5;
+ }
+
+ ipiStream = PDB::CreateIPIStream(rawPdbFile);
+ }
+
+
+ // run all examples
+ ExamplePDBSize(rawPdbFile, dbiStream);
+ ExampleContributions(rawPdbFile, dbiStream);
+ ExampleSymbols(rawPdbFile, dbiStream);
+ ExampleFunctionSymbols(rawPdbFile, dbiStream);
+ ExampleFunctionVariables(rawPdbFile, dbiStream, tpiStream);
+ ExampleLines(rawPdbFile, dbiStream, infoStream);
+ ExampleTypes(tpiStream);
+ ExampleIPI(rawPdbFile, infoStream, tpiStream, ipiStream);
+ // uncomment to dump type sizes to a CSV
+ // ExampleTPISize(tpiStream, "output.csv");
+
+ MemoryMappedFile::Close(pdbFile);
+
+ return 0;
+}
